GASP: Geometric Allocation of Sample Points

High-performance proportional sampling from point cloud clusters with geometric size measures and sampling measures.

Installation

pip install gasp-python

Features

Proportional Cluster Sampling

Sample from multiple point cloud clusters with automatic proportional allocation based on geometric size measures:

from gasp import sample_from_clusters

# Sample 1000 points proportionally from clusters
# Each cluster gets samples proportional to its convex hull volume
sampled = sample_from_clusters(
    directory="./my_clusters",  # Directory with .npy files
    total_samples=1000,
    size_measure="hull_volume",
    sampling_method="centroid_fps",
    seed=42
)

# Returns: {cluster_name: sampled_points_array, ...}
for name, points in sampled.items():
    print(f"{name}: sampled {len(points)} points")

Geometric Size Measures

  • bbox_volume - Axis-aligned bounding box hypervolume
  • hull_volume - Convex hull hypervolume
  • covariance_volume - Covariance determinant (ellipsoid proxy)
  • mean_dispersion - Mean pairwise Euclidean distance

Sampling Methods

Multiple strategies for representative point selection within each cluster:

  • uniform - Pure random sampling
  • centroid_uniform - Guarantees centroid + random
  • centroid_fps - Farthest point sampling
  • centroid_kmedoids - K-medoids clustering
  • centroid_voxel - Voxel grid sampling
  • centroid_stratified - Stratified sampling

Grid Search

Test multiple configurations:

from gasp import grid_search_sample_from_clusters

results = grid_search_sample_from_clusters(
    directory="./my_clusters",
    total_samples=1000,
    size_measures=["bbox_volume", "hull_volume"],
    sampling_methods=["uniform", "centroid_fps"],
    seed=42
)

# Access specific configuration
best_result = results[("hull_volume", "centroid_fps")]

Direct Point Cloud Operations

You can also use the low-level functions directly:

import numpy as np
from gasp import bbox_volume, hull_volume, sample_centroid_fps

# Single point cloud
points = np.random.randn(1000, 3)

# Compute geometric measures
volume = bbox_volume(points)
hull_vol = hull_volume(points)

# Sample representative points
indices = sample_centroid_fps(points, count=100, seed=42)
sampled = points[indices]

How It Works

  1. Load clusters: Reads all .npy files from a directory
  2. Compute sizes: Measures each cluster using the specified size measure
  3. Proportional allocation: Distributes N samples across clusters proportionally (minimum 1 per cluster)
  4. Sample points: Uses the specified sampling method within each cluster

Performance

  • Fast: Rust core for high-performance computation
  • Flexible: Works with Python lists or NumPy arrays
  • N-Dimensional: Supports 2D and 3D. Work ongoing for N-dim support.
  • Robust: Handles edge cases (empty clusters, degenerate geometries)
